<script setup lang="ts">
import {ref, computed, watch} from 'vue'
import {useRoute} from 'vue-router'
import BaseButton from '@/components/base/BaseButton.vue'
import Message from '@/components/misc/message.vue'
import ProjectModel from '@/models/project'
import ProjectService from '@/services/project'
import {getProjectTitle} from '@/helpers/getProjectTitle'
import {saveProjectToHistory} from '@/modules/projectHistory'
import {useTitle} from '@/composables/useTitle'
import {useBaseStore} from '@/stores/base'
import {useProjectStore} from '@/stores/projects'
const props = defineProps({
projectId: {
type: Number,
required: true,
},
viewName: {
type: String,
required: true,
},
})
const route = useRoute()
const baseStore = useBaseStore()
const projectStore = useProjectStore()
const projectService = ref(new ProjectService())
const loadedProjectId = ref(0)
const currentProject = computed(() => {
return typeof baseStore.currentProject === 'undefined' ? {
id: 0,
title: '',
isArchived: false,
maxRight: null,
} : baseStore.currentProject
})
useTitle(() => currentProject.value.id ? getProjectTitle(currentProject.value) : '')
// watchEffect would be called every time the prop would get a value assigned, even if that value was the same as before.
// This resulted in loading and setting the project multiple times, even when navigating away from it.
// This caused wired bugs where the project background would be set on the home page but only right after setting a new
// project background and then navigating to home. It also highlighted the project in the menu and didn't allow changing any
// of it, most likely due to the rights not being properly populated.
watch(
() => props.projectId,
// loadProject
async (projectIdToLoad: number) => {
const projectData = {id: projectIdToLoad}
saveProjectToHistory(projectData)
// Don't load the project if we either already loaded it or aren't dealing with a project at all currently and
// the currently loaded project has the right set.
if (
(
projectIdToLoad === loadedProjectId.value ||
typeof projectIdToLoad === 'undefined' ||
projectIdToLoad === currentProject.value.id
)
&& typeof currentProject.value !== 'undefined' && currentProject.value.maxRight !== null
) {
loadedProjectId.value = props.projectId
return
}
console.debug(`Loading project, props.viewName = ${props.viewName}, $route.params =`, route.params, `, loadedProjectId = ${loadedProjectId.value}, currentProject = `, currentProject.value)
// Set the current project to the one we're about to load so that the title is already shown at the top
loadedProjectId.value = 0
const projectFromStore = projectStore.getProjectById(projectData.id)
if (projectFromStore !== null) {
baseStore.setBackground(null)
baseStore.setBlurHash(null)
baseStore.handleSetCurrentProject({project: projectFromStore})
}
// We create an extra project object instead of creating it in project.value because that would trigger a ui update which would result in bad ux.
const project = new ProjectModel(projectData)
try {
const loadedProject = await projectService.value.get(project)
baseStore.handleSetCurrentProject({project: loadedProject})
} finally {
loadedProjectId.value = props.projectId
}
},
{immediate: true},
)
</script>
